Thousands report feeling earthquake in Waikato
3 Feb 2023More than 11,000 people reported feeling the earthquake that hit just after 2am on Friday.
The magnitude 4.8 quake was centred 5-kilometres south of Te Aroha, at a depth of 6-kilometres.

Oat milk produces less greenhouse gas than dairy
2 Feb 2023A new study has found oat milk made from oats grown in New Zealand produces 93 percent fewer greenhouse emissions than dairy per litre of milk.

Oranga Tamariki staff physical assaults on children up 250 percent in two years
Physical assaults on children by Oranga Tamariki staff have jumped by 250 percent in two years, according to a report from the organisation's own safety-in-care unit.
